Bhayani Law is a niche employment law firm specialising in all aspects of HR and employment law. Having been established for 10 years, the firm has recently been acquired by Make UK, allowing for exciting plans for growth and progression.
https://www.makeuk.org/
We are looking to recruit an experienced employment solicitor to join our team based in the Sheffield office with remote working where preferred. The firm delivers specialist and holistic HR and legal services to individuals, businesses and charities across the country and to a variety of industry sectors.
You will be utilising your experience providing support to clients on matters from end to end including employment tribunal representation. This is a fantastic opportunity to work with autonomy and flexibility within a forward-thinking firm with a solid reputation as a specialist in the industry, offering seamless HR and legal services.
